Output 51d69657fdb6e6ccd053f20a5575d996574b467c77d8dd6f9cb0547cd89f9adc:126

value
331445
script pubkey
OP_0 OP_PUSHBYTES_20 8b12e76645ae74688558a2badc9f6ef39a7a61ef
address
tb1q3vfwwej94e6x3p2c52ade8mw7wd85c00l9jzhl
transaction
51d69657fdb6e6ccd053f20a5575d996574b467c77d8dd6f9cb0547cd89f9adc
confirmations
642
spent
false

1 Sat Range